The United States military has confirmed the deployment of new assets into orbit, marking a significant step in the integration of defense capabilities within the space domain. While officials have characterized these launches as essential for maintaining national security and protecting critical infrastructure, the move has drawn attention from international observers and policy experts. The deployment involves sophisticated technology designed to monitor and secure satellite networks, which are increasingly vital for modern communication, navigation, and intelligence operations.

Economic and Market Impact

The expansion of military operations in space carries substantial implications for the aerospace and defense sectors. Increased investment in orbital defense systems provides a steady stream of contracts for major defense contractors and emerging space technology firms. This shift could accelerate innovation in satellite hardening and debris mitigation, potentially creating new commercial opportunities. However, the militarization of space also introduces long-term risks, as potential conflicts could disrupt global telecommunications, financial markets, and supply chain logistics that rely heavily on satellite connectivity.

Political and Community Impact

Politically, the move reflects a broader trend of great-power competition extending beyond terrestrial borders. Domestic stakeholders are divided on the necessity of these deployments, with some emphasizing the need for deterrence against foreign adversaries, while others express concern over the potential for an arms race in space. Internationally, the development has prompted calls for clearer diplomatic frameworks to prevent accidental escalation, as the lack of established norms for space-based defense remains a point of contention among major world powers.

Potential Benefits / Supporting Perspective

Strategic Necessity: Protecting Vital National Infrastructure

Proponents of the recent space deployments argue that the United States must proactively defend its orbital assets to ensure national stability. Modern society is fundamentally dependent on space-based systems, ranging from global positioning services to secure military communications and financial transaction verification. As adversaries develop capabilities to target these systems, the military maintains that a passive stance is no longer viable. By deploying defensive technologies, the US aims to deter aggression and ensure that critical services remain operational during times of crisis.

This perspective emphasizes that the primary goal is not to initiate conflict but to maintain a credible deterrent. Supporters point out that the absence of a robust defense strategy would leave the nation vulnerable to 'blackout' scenarios where essential infrastructure is disabled. Furthermore, the development of these systems is viewed as a necessary evolution of the military's mission to protect the homeland, ensuring that the US remains a leader in space security while fostering technological advancements that could eventually benefit the broader aerospace industry.

Potential Drawbacks / Critical Perspective

Risks of Escalation: The Dangers of Space Militarization

Critics of the recent military launches warn that the deployment of weapons-capable assets into orbit risks triggering a destabilizing arms race. By moving beyond defensive monitoring and into the realm of active space-based weaponry, the US may inadvertently lower the threshold for conflict. Skeptics argue that such actions undermine international efforts to keep space a peaceful domain for scientific and commercial exploration. There is a significant concern that these deployments will lead to a 'security dilemma,' where the defensive actions of one nation are perceived as offensive threats by others, prompting a cycle of counter-deployments.

Furthermore, the long-term environmental and safety risks are significant. The introduction of weapons into orbit increases the likelihood of creating space debris, which could threaten all orbital traffic for generations. Critics advocate for a shift toward diplomatic solutions and international treaties that explicitly ban the placement of weapons in space. They argue that the focus should remain on transparency and confidence-building measures rather than the pursuit of military dominance, which could ultimately make the space environment more dangerous for all nations involved.
